Trae 統合
ByteDance の Trae IDE で Claude Code 拡張機能を使用(Trae CN 向けオフラインインストール手順を含む)
Trae 統合¶
Trae は ByteDance がリリースした AI ネイティブ IDE で、VS Code のフォークとして構築されています。ほとんどの VS Code 拡張機能と互換性を持ちながら、独自の Builder と Chat AI エージェントを搭載しています。本ガイドでは、Trae(国際版)または Trae CN(中国版)に Claude Code 拡張機能をインストールし、QCode.cc 経由で Claude、Codex などのモデルを利用する方法を説明します。
前提条件¶
Trae 拡張機能を設定する前に、以下を確認してください:
-
Claude Code CLI がインストールされ、正常に動作している
-
インストールガイド を参照してインストールを完了
-
環境変数の設定 を参照して設定を完了
-
Trae または Trae CN が最新版にインストール済み
-
国際版ダウンロード:trae.ai
- 中国版 Trae CN ダウンロード:trae.com.cn
Trae CN はいつ使う? Trae CN は中国本土のネットワーク環境向けに最適化されたバージョンです。海外にいる場合や国際ネットワークが安定している場合は、国際版の使用を推奨します。
インストール手順¶
ステップ 1:Claude Code 拡張機能のインストール¶
Trae はほとんどの VS Code 拡張機能と互換性があります。Claude Code 拡張機能のインストール方法は 2 つあり、順番に試してください。
経路 A:Trae 内蔵拡張機能マーケットからインストール(推奨)¶
-
Trae を開き、拡張機能パネルを開く(
Ctrl+Shift+X/Cmd+Shift+X) -
"Claude Code" を検索(発行元:Anthropic)
-
インストール をクリック
Trae の拡張機能マーケットで Claude Code が見つからない場合(Trae CN の初期バージョンでは一般的)、経路 B を使用してください。
経路 B:オフライン .vsix によるローカルインストール¶
これは Trae CN ユーザーにとって最も信頼できる方法です:
-
ブラウザで Claude Code 拡張機能ページ を開く
-
右側のサイドバーで Download Extension リンクを見つけ、
.vsixファイルをダウンロード
ヒント:中国本土から VS Code Marketplace にアクセスするにはプロキシが必要な場合があります。ローカルでダウンロードに失敗した場合は、安定した国際回線のある環境で
.vsixをダウンロードし、対象マシンにコピーしてください。
- Trae で拡張機能パネルを開く → 右上の ⋯ メニュー → VSIX からインストール(Install from VSIX)を選択し、ダウンロードした
.vsixファイルを選択
またはコマンドラインを使用:
bash
trae --install-extension /path/to/claude-code-x.x.x.vsix
ステップ 2:primaryApiKey の設定¶
これは重要なステップです!Claude Code 拡張機能は設定ファイルに primaryApiKey を必要とします。
朗報:Trae は VS Code と同じ設定パス(
~/.claude/config.json)を共有しているため、VS Code で既に設定済みのユーザーは再度設定する必要はありません。
macOS¶
設定ファイル ~/.claude/config.json を編集または作成:
mkdir -p ~/.claude
cat > ~/.claude/config.json << 'EOF'
{
"primaryApiKey": "qcode"
}
EOF
Linux¶
設定ファイル ~/.claude/config.json を編集または作成:
mkdir -p ~/.claude
cat > ~/.claude/config.json << 'EOF'
{
"primaryApiKey": "qcode"
}
EOF
注意:
primaryApiKeyの値は何でも構いません(qcodeなど)。このフィールドを設定するだけで OK です。実際の API 認証は、環境変数で設定したANTHROPIC_AUTH_TOKENを使用します。重要:設定ファイルは
config.jsonであり、settings.jsonではありません。これら 2 つのファイルを注意して区別してください。
ステップ 3:Trae を再起動¶
設定完了後、Trae を再起動して変更を有効にします。
Trae 内蔵 AI との関係¶
Trae には Builder と Chat の 2 つの AI モードが搭載されており、ByteDance の自社バックエンドによって駆動されています。一方、Anthropic 公式の Claude Code 拡張機能は、設定した ANTHROPIC_BASE_URL(つまり QCode.cc プロキシ)経由で動作します。両者は完全に独立しており、共存可能です:
| 機能 | Trae 内蔵 AI | Claude Code 拡張機能(QCode.cc) |
|---|---|---|
| バックエンド | ByteDance | Anthropic 公式 / QCode.cc プロキシ |
| モデル | Trae 選定モデル群 | Claude 4.x / Codex / Opus 4.7 など |
| 課金 | Trae 独自課金 | QCode.cc プランの使用量課金 |
| ショートカット | Trae 独自キー | Cmd+Esc / Ctrl+Esc |
QCode.cc サービスを既に購入している場合は、プランを最大限活用するため、Claude Code 拡張機能を主に使用することを推奨します。
使用方法¶
キーボードショートカット¶
| ショートカット | 機能 |
|---|---|
Cmd+Esc / Ctrl+Esc |
Claude Code パネルを開く/閉じる |
Cmd+Shift+P / Ctrl+Shift+P |
コマンドパレットを開き、Claude コマンドを検索 |
よく使う機能¶
-
コード説明
-
コードを選択
- 右クリックで "Ask Claude" を選択するかショートカットを使用
-
質問を入力、例:「このコードを説明して」
-
コード生成
-
Claude パネルを開く
- 必要な機能を説明
-
Claude がコードを生成し、挿入オプションを提供
-
コードリファクタリング
-
リファクタリングするコードを選択
- Claude にリファクタリングを依頼
-
プレビューして変更を適用
-
エラー修正
-
コードにエラーがある場合
- エラーコードまたはメッセージを選択
- Claude に分析と修正案を依頼
設定オプション¶
Trae 設定で Claude Code 拡張機能の動作を調整できます(これらの設定は VS Code と共通です):
-
設定を開く(
Ctrl+,/Cmd+,) -
"Claude Code" を検索
-
必要に応じてオプションを調整
よく使う設定¶
{
"claude-code.autoSuggest": true,
"claude-code.inlineChat": true
}
ターミナル CLI との併用¶
Trae 拡張機能とターミナル CLI は一緒に使用できます:
| シナリオ | 推奨ツール |
|---|---|
| 素早いコード編集 | Trae 拡張機能 |
| 複雑なプロジェクト分析 | ターミナル CLI |
| コードレビュー | どちらでも |
| Git 操作 | ターミナル CLI |
| ファイル生成 | どちらでも |
トラブルシューティング¶
マーケットで Claude Code が見つからない¶
症状:Trae 拡張機能パネルで "Claude Code" を検索しても結果が表示されない、または Anthropic 公式版でない結果が返される。
解決策:経路 B:オフライン .vsix ローカルインストール(上記ステップ 1 を参照)に切り替えてください。これは現在 Trae CN ユーザーにとって最も信頼できる方法です。
Trae CN で .vsix をダウンロードできない¶
症状:marketplace.visualstudio.com にアクセスできない、またはダウンロード速度が 0。
解決策:
-
安定した国際回線またはプロキシ経由で Marketplace から
.vsixをダウンロード -
または QCode.cc サポートに Claude Code 拡張機能
.vsixミラーリンクを依頼 -
ダウンロード後、「VSIX からインストール」方法でロード
Claude Code パネルが空白 / 起動しない¶
-
~/.claude/config.jsonが存在し、JSON 形式が有効であることを確認 -
ファイル名が
config.jsonであり、settings.jsonではないことを確認(これが最もよくある落とし穴) -
環境変数
ANTHROPIC_BASE_URLとANTHROPIC_AUTH_TOKENが正しく設定されていることを確認 -
ターミナルで
claudeを実行して CLI が動作することを確認
ショートカットが Trae 内蔵 AI と競合する¶
Cmd+Esc / Ctrl+Esc が Trae の Builder / Chat に取られている場合:
-
Trae 設定 → キーボードショートカットを開く
-
claude-codeまたはClaude Codeを検索 -
"Claude Code: Toggle Panel" を競合しないキーに再割り当て
接続タイムアウト¶
-
https://asia.qcode.ccにネットワーク接続できるか確認 -
ANTHROPIC_BASE_URL環境変数の設定を確認 -
中国本土のユーザーは、プロキシなしでも
asia.qcode.ccまたはcn.qcode.ccのエントリーポイントを使用することを推奨
次のステップ¶
-
CLI テクニック で効率を向上
-
ワークフロー で開発フローを最適化
-
VS Code も併用している場合は VS Code 統合 を参照